Components of HVAC Systems

HVAC systems consist of several key components.

These include heating units, cooling units, ductwork, and thermostats.

Each component functions together to maintain a comfortable environment.

Heating units like furnaces and boilers generate warmth.

Cooling units such as air conditioners reduce indoor temperatures.

Ductwork distributes air throughout the building.

Thermostats control the desired temperature settings.

Job Growth Projections and Industry Advancements

The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ics forecasts significant growth.

HVAC jobs are expected to grow by 5 percent over the next decade.

This growth matches the rise of energy-efficient technologies.

Advancements in smart HVAC systems also create new opportunities.

As systems grow more complex, skilled technicians remain crucial.

The Training and Certification Process for HVAC Professionals

Educational Requirements

The journey to becoming an HVAC technician begins with education.

Most technicians complete a high school diploma or equivalent.

Courses in mathematics, chemistry, and physics provide essential knowledge.

Many people choose vocational programs that focus on HVAC technology.

These programs cover installation, maintenance, and repair.

Apprenticeships and Hands-On Training

After completing educational requirements, aspiring technicians enter apprenticeships.

These apprenticeships combine classroom instruction with hands-on experience.

Typically, they last three to five years and support comprehensive learning.

During this time, apprentices work under experienced professionals.

This mentorship helps them build vital skills in the field.

Certification and Licensing

Certification marks an important step for HVAC professionals.

Organizations like the Environmental Protection Agency, or EPA, offer relevant certifications.

These certifications show a technician’s knowledge of safety standards.

Many states also require HVAC technicians to hold a license.

Obtaining a license often requires passing a comprehensive exam.
